Transaction e5a717821b1678a24d9e31e48db92af88572715a8e952f670fbe79ef1ab2eec9

1 Input
2 Outputs
  • e5a717821b1678a24d9e31e48db92af88572715a8e952f670fbe79ef1ab2eec9:0
  • value  466758
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3
  • e5a717821b1678a24d9e31e48db92af88572715a8e952f670fbe79ef1ab2eec9:1
  • value  39351035
    address  33y81gVmqbXKn3bbUcazLk9iVcC5MSwD51